Yang terlintas setelah nonton film ini tadi: Kebahagiaan memang tidak langsung jatuh ke pangkuan kita. Kebahagiaan itu harus diupayakan. Diperjuangkan. Ada jatuh-bangun. Dan bahkan sebelum bangun, yang sering dialami adalah jatuh, jatuh, dan jatuh. Ketika mengalami jatuh yang bertubi-tubi banyak orang kehilangan harapan. Banyak orang melihat bahwa kejatuhan itu adalah akhir dari segalanya. Bahwa itu adalah jalan buntu, tidak ada jalan keluar. Film ini memberi semangat: harapan selalu ada bagi mereka yang teguh. Jalan selalu ada bagi mereka yang tegar. Harapan dan jalan untuk bahagia — dalam hal apapun.
